Lenovo S10 Hackintosh Laptop

Mac OS X screenshot on the Lenovo S10 taken from Minimal Mac.

If you’re interested to install Mac OS X on your Lenovo S10, there’s a step-by-step installation guide with screenshots over at NetBookTech.com.

So, what works and what doesn’t with the Lenovo S10 as a hackintosh laptop? Here’s the summary according to NetbookTech.com.

What works

  • Video adapter – Intel GMA 950
  • Wifi
  • Touchpad
  • Webcam

What doesn’t work

  • Laptop Sleep
  • Multi-touch function on the touchpad
  • Ethernet
  • Sound

Lenovo S10 Mac OS X

I can live without ethernet, sleep or a multi-touch touchpad on a laptop, but a laptop without sound? That’s totally unacceptable to me. The Dell Mini 10v hackintosh is still the better hackintosh laptop.

While waiting for my Dell Mini 10v to arrive, I’ve already completed my research on how to install Mac OS X ‘Snow Leopard’ on it.

Here’s the list of items required for installing ‘Snow Leopard’ on the Dell Mini 10v.

  1. netbook-installer
  2. Mac OS X 10.6 ‘Snow Leopard’ retail DVD
  3. 8GB USB thumb drive
  4. An existing Mac OS X 10.5 or 10.6 machine
  5. Dell Mini 10v Bios version A04. Get this from dell support site.

The thumb drive is used as the installation dongle according to the netbook-installer’s how-to guide.  A Mac OS X machine is required to create the installation dongle. I’ll be using my current MacBook for that purpose. The steps looks simple enough. It should a straight forward installation when the laptop arrives. :-)

The Dell Mini 10v ships with Bios version A06. This will cause the Snow Leopard installation to stop midway with a message to reboot the laptop. This message will reappear again during the installation process after rebooting the laptop, unless you downgrade the Bios to version A04.
